Cillian Murphy's Definitive Role in the New Rage Trilogy

The new cinematic saga, spearheaded by original creators Danny Boyle and Alex Garland, is a planned trilogy, kicking off with the film titled 28 Years Later. Initially, reports were mixed, suggesting Murphy might only be involved in a producing capacity, stepping into a role behind the camera rather than in front of it. However, recent announcements from high-level studio executives and director Danny Boyle himself have provided the full picture of his anticipated return.

The Producer Role: A Guiding Force

Murphy's involvement starts with a significant creative role: he is confirmed as an executive producer for the entire new trilogy. This position ensures that the spirit, tone, and thematic integrity of the original 28 Days Later are maintained throughout the new films. His collaboration with director Danny Boyle and screenwriter Alex Garland—the creative geniuses behind the 2002 breakout hit—is crucial for shaping the narrative and the terrifying world of the Rage Virus for a modern audience.

The Actor Role: The Fate of Jim

The most thrilling news for fans is the confirmation that Cillian Murphy will return to star as Jim, the bicycle courier who awoke from a coma into a desolate, infected London. While he is reportedly not the main star of the first film, 28 Years Later (set for a 2025 release), he is confirmed to return as Jim in the sequel, currently titled 28 Years Later: The Bone Temple, which is slated for a 2026 release.

This structure suggests a passing of the torch narrative. The first film may focus on a new cast facing the apocalyptic landscape, setting the stage for Jim’s dramatic return in the second installment. His presence is not just a cameo; it’s a full-circle moment for the franchise, answering what happened to Jim after the events of the original film and providing a direct link to the franchise's roots.

Cillian Murphy's Biography and Career Highlights

Cillian Murphy's career has seen a meteoric rise since his early work, culminating in an Oscar win that has made him one of the most sought-after actors in the world. His return to the horror genre is a testament to his loyalty to the franchise that helped launch his international career.

  • Full Name: Cillian Murphy
  • Date of Birth: May 25, 1976
  • Place of Birth: Douglas, County Cork, Ireland
  • Breakthrough Role: Jim in 28 Days Later (2002)
  • Notable Collaborations: Frequent collaborator with director Christopher Nolan (The Dark Knight Trilogy, Inception, Dunkirk, Oppenheimer)
  • Major Television Role: Thomas Shelby in Peaky Blinders (2013–2022)
  • Academy Award Win: Best Actor for J. Robert Oppenheimer in Oppenheimer (2023)
  • Other Key Films: Red Eye, Breakfast on Pluto, A Quiet Place Part II
  • Franchise Roles: Dr. Jonathan Crane / Scarecrow in DC's The Dark Knight Trilogy and Jim in the 28 Days Later franchise.

The Creative Team and The Future of the Rage Virus

The new 28 Years Later trilogy is a reunion of the original, critically acclaimed creative team. This is a crucial factor that sets this sequel apart from the 2007 follow-up, 28 Weeks Later, which did not involve Boyle and Garland in the same capacity.

Danny Boyle and Alex Garland

Danny Boyle (Director) and Alex Garland (Screenwriter) are both returning to shepherd the new series. Boyle, known for his kinetic and visceral directing style in films like Trainspotting and Slumdog Millionaire, is rumored to direct the first film, while Garland, a celebrated writer and director in his own right (Ex Machina, Annihilation), is penning the scripts for all three installments.

Their involvement guarantees a return to the series' roots: a blend of intense horror, sharp social commentary, and deeply human drama. The original film was a landmark in modern horror, effectively reinventing the "zombie" genre (even though the infected are technically living humans with the Rage Virus). Fans can expect a continuation of this high-quality, thought-provoking terror.

What About '28 Weeks Later'?

While 28 Weeks Later is part of the established canon, the new trilogy is a direct continuation of the themes and world-building from the first film, 28 Days Later. The original film ended with Jim, Selena, and Hannah finding a fragile sense of peace. The new trilogy will explore how the world has evolved twenty-eight years later, delving into the long-term consequences of the Rage epidemic, the collapse of societal structures, and the potential for a new, even more terrifying strain of the virus or a different threat entirely.
